7
1 д. назад
Разработчик C/C++
Ищем разработчика C/C++ для работы над RAN-продуктами в телекоммуникациях. Важны знания C и C++, опыт работы с многопоточными программами и понимание сетевых технологий. Предлагаем обучение, развитие и гибридный формат работы.
middle
удалённо
Тип занятости
full-time
Опубликовано
19 января 2026
Языки
English: Pre-Intermediate
Вакансии в Telegram-канале
Свежие вакансии
Каждый день
описание
Ключевая цель нового телекоммуникационного направления — создание конкурентной линейки RAN-продуктов для мобильных сетей 4/5 поколения.
Чем Вам предстоит заниматься:
• Совместно с командой предстоит разработка решений от этапа исследования и прототипирования до вывода в коммерческое использование;
• Разработка программного обеспечения для базовой станции LTE: мы будем реализовывать полный стек протокола 3GPP для LTE базовых станций;
• Изучение деталей и обновлений спецификаций 3GPP, при этом основной фокус на уровнях PDCP/RLC/MAC и их взаимодействие с соседними уровнями;
• Разработка/дополнение/исправление внутренней документации на разрабатываемый продукт;
• Исправление дефектов (когда они появятся);
• Разработка тестов на реализованный функционал (на различных уровнях тестирования);
• Создание дополнительного инструментария, полезного в разработке (симуляторы, генераторы, утилиты и пр.);
• Анализ кода/участие в обсуждении кода (как своего, так и коллег).
Что мы ожидаем от будущего члена команды:
• Знание С и C++11/14/17/20;
• Самостоятельно решение сложных комплексных задач в новой предметной области;
• Умение работать с документацией (в первую очередь читать и понимать);
• Умение отлаживать собственный (и не только) код, а также тестировать его;
• Необходимо быть знакомым с классическими алгоритмами и структурами данных;
• Опыт написания многопоточных и/или асинхронных программ;
• Знание сетей, базирующихся на TCP/IP;
• Опыт работы со встраиваемым программным обеспечением и системами реального времени;
• Опыт работы с системами версионного контроля (Git, BitBucket) и баг-трекинга (JIRA);
• Важно знать английский на уровне чтения и написания технической документации.
Дополнительно приветствуем:
• Oпыт оптимизации кода (как платформонезависимой, так и ориентированной на конкретное «железо»);
• Oпыт в разработке высоконагруженных систем;
• Oпыт в разработке систем с балансировкой нагрузки;
• Oпыт в профилировании кода;
• Опыт в применении различных методов/инструментов отладки/диагностирования ошибок;
• Знание скриптовых языков (Python, Shell, Perl, etc.);
• Знание цифровой обработки сигналов и опыт работы с Matlab;
• Опыт системного программирования;
• Общие знания мобильных телекоммуникационных систем GSM/LTE/5G;
• Опыт работы/понимание Agile & Scrum.
Будем рады предложить Вам:
• Премии за регистрацию патентов, создание результатов интеллектуальной деятельности;
• Обучение и развитие: учебный портал с курсами и лекциями от внешних и внутренних экспертов, дополнительное профессиональное обучение, изучение английского, участие в конференциях;
• Лекторий с выдающимися экспертами: инженерами, учеными и исследователями;
• Заботу о здоровье: ДМС с первых дней работы, льготные условия страхования близких;
• Поддержку в личных вопросах: консультации юристов, психологов, экспертов по ЗОЖ и управлению финансами;
• Открытое общение: регулярные онлайн-встречи всей команды YADRO;
• Удаленный или гибридный формат работы: удалённая работа из дома на корпоративном ноутбуке из любой локации , и возможность посещать комфортный офис в Москве, Санкт-Петербурге, Нижнем Новгороде или Минске.
Похожие вакансии
6 вакансии
Старший С/С++ разработчик
Ищем разработчика с минимум 3-летним опытом работы на C в production-среде. Основные задачи с…
middle
удалённо
Разработчик SQL
Присоединяйтесь к команде R-Style Softlab в роли Разработчика SQL. Вы будете работать над системой RS-Reporting V.6, автоматизируя п…
middle
удалённо
Разработчик ПО
Вам предстоит разрабатывать и дорабатывать интерфейсы и алгоритмы на языке VIP, а также работать с SQL. Ищем…
middle
удалённо
Инженер - программист БПЛА
Вам предстоит заниматься разработкой кода управления БПЛА и интеграцией его в общую платформу. Требуется опыт работы с C/C++ и системами автоп…
middle
удалённо